What exactly is an Registered Agent?

A registered agent is an appointed person or company that serves as an official point of contact for law-related and governmental correspondence on behalf of a company. This role is crucial for ensuring that a business meets its compliance obligations. Registered agents receive important documents such as tax notices, legal summons, and official state correspondence, which they then forward to the business owner.

In Washington, every LLC, corporation, and other business entities must appoint an registered agent who has an physical street address in that state. This person or company must be available during normal business hours to receive service of process and additional legal documents. By having a reliable registered agent, businesses can help ensure they do not miss critical notifications that affect their legal standing status and operations.

Costs and Expenses of Registered Agent Services in WA

As considering registered agent services in WA, it is crucial to grasp the fees and charges associated with these services. Usually, the recurring fee for a registered agent in WA can range from about $50 to three hundred dollars. The cost often varies based on the level of service provided by the agent, encompassing additional features such as compliance oversight and help with annual report submissions.

WA Agent Requirements

In Washington, every company must appoint a designated representative who will act as the primary point of contact for receiving legal documents and official correspondence. This representative can be an individual of WA or a business entity authorized to conduct business in the state. The agent's identity and location must be listed in the incorporation papers of the business, making it essential that they are easily reachable during normal operating hours.

The registered agent is obligated to maintain a tangible location in WA, which serves as the registered office. This address must be a full street address and cannot be a P.O. Box. The agent must also be present during regular operating hours to receive service of process and other critical documents on behalf of the business, ensuring that the company remains in compliance with state laws.

Alteration Your Agent of Record in the State of Washington

Modifying your agent of record in Washington is a clear-cut process that involves specific steps to confirm adherence with state laws. The initial step is to select a new agent of record who meets the requirements set by Washington state, which encompass being a resident of Washington or a corporation authorized to operate in the state.  company registered agent  to ensure that your new agent is prepared to assume the role and provide a valid address for service of process.

Once you have chosen a new agent of record, you will need to send a notice of registered agent change with the state's Secretary of State. This form can generally be filled out through the internet, by mail, or personally. Be sure to provide the essential information concerning the previous registered agent and the information of the new registered agent. There may be a nominal fee attached to this filing, so verify the latest fee schedule to confirm you have the appropriate payment.

After filing the form, it’s crucial to revise your corporate records to reflect the update. Additionally, notify any relevant parties about the new registered agent, especially if you have agreements that define the registered agent. Maintaining your information accurate helps preserve conformity and makes sure that you do not overlook important documents.
